A Look at the Beacon Theater
The Beacon Theater is a historic landmark located in New York City, and is known for its grand architectural design and rich history as an entertainment venue. Built in 1929, it has played host to some of the biggest names in music and entertainment, including the Rolling Stones, Bob Dylan, and Prince. With its ornate decor and excellent acoustics, it's no wonder that it remains a popular destination for both locals and tourists alike.
